AG BONDI TIGHTENS ASYLUM: DOJ NARROWS FAMILY AND DOMESTIC-VIOLENCE CLAIMS NATIONWIDE

Attorney General Pam Bondi issued two immigration rulings narrowing asylum eligibility, making it harder for families and survivors of domestic or gang violence to qualify. The DOJ orders restrict how claims based on family groups and domestic abuse are evaluated, with supporters saying standards are restored and critics warning vulnerable migrants will be left at risk. The move signals a broader federal enforcement escalation following August sanctuary pressure letters and is likely to trigger legal challenges.
